Colin Hey Brings MEN AT WORK To The MGM In Northfield To Celebrate 40 Years Of BUSINESS AS USUAL

Published on

Colin Hey got the band back together and for the first time in about two decades are out touring, celebrating 40 years since BUSINESS AS USUAL and WHO CAN IT BE NOW turned the band into household names.

The band is actually a part of a tour that is also featuring Rick Springfield and John Waite but for some reason, for their stop in Cleveland it will just be MEN AT WORK but – that’s OK – been a long time since the band has paid a visit – and this should be one hell of a show.

The show will take place on Wednesday, Aug. 24th. It’s an 8 PM start. No opener is mentioned.
